What is an FMM in Mexico?

Mexico requires all foreigners visiting Mexico have what is called an FMM (Forma Migratoria Múltiple). Regardless of the length of your stay or where you’ll be visiting/staying in Mexico, it is required. An FMM is a travel permit issued by Mexican immigration, INM (Instituto Nacional de Migración), to foreigners for travel in Mexico. ...

What is an FMM visa?

An FMM is a travel permit issued by Mexican immigration, INM (Instituto Nacional de Migración), to foreigners for travel in Mexico. Although often referred to as a “tourist visa,” it is not officially a visa, but a travel permit issued to foreigners for short-term (180 days or less) travel. How long can you keep a FMM?

Although the FMM used to be good for just one entry, INM changed the rules for the border area and now allows them to be used for multiple entries. You can keep it and use it until it expires. If you come-and-go often (like for the weekends), it’s convenient to get it for 180 days and keep re-using until it expires.

What happens if you don't get an FMM?

If you do not get an FMM, any of the following may happen: You may be detained and then told you need to go back to the border and get one. Depending upon your insurer, it’s possible that your vehicle insurance will not cover you if you are in an accident. Check your policy.

What is a FMM card?

A Forma Migratoria Múltiple (FMM) is a Mexican immigration form similar to an arrival/departure card. Normally, an FMM card will be given to you on your inbound flight. You must fill this FMM card before you enter the immigration and customs at the first port of entry in Mexico.

What is the number to call for a car accident in Mexico?

Motor vehicle accidents are a leading cause of U.S. citizen deaths in Mexico. If you have an emergency while driving, dial “911.” If you are driving on a toll highway (“ cuota ”) or any other major highway, you may contact the Green Angels ( Spanish only ), a fleet of trucks with bilingual crews, by dialing 078 from any phone in Mexico.

What to do if you are arrested in Mexico?

Arrest Notification: If you are arrested or detained, you may ask police or prison officials to notify the U.S. Embassy or nearest consulate immediately. The Mexican government is required by international law to contact the U.S. Embassy or consulate promptly when a U.S. citizen is arrested if the arrestee so requests. This requirement does not apply to dual nationals. See our webpage for further information.

Is it illegal to bring electronic cigarettes to Mexico?

Electronic Cigarettes (Vaping Devices): It is illegal for travelers to bring electronic cigarettes (vaping devices) and all vaping solutions to Mexico. Customs will confiscate vaping devices and solutions and travelers could be fined or arrested. Avoid delays and possible sanctions by not taking these items to Mexico.
